Ex-Director of Stanford's Center for Leadership Development and Research
I specialize in developing structured leadership development plans for individuals, teams and organizations, with years spent in management and leadership development roles. At Stanford, I ran the Center for Leadership Development and Research at the Graduate School of Business (GSB), and later oversaw the Stanford MSx Program, the GSB's mid-career business degree. I had responsibilities for implementing the leadership curriculum in both the Stanford MBA and MSx programs, managed the school's first in-house leadership coaching staff, taught a Stanford GSB course ('Leading with Agility'), and co-developed the 'Stanford LEAP 360' leadership assessment tool that is used in Stanford Executive Education programs. I co-founded the LOWkeynotes program, the premier public speaking program at Stanford, to help MBA students develop executive presence, influence and communication skills. I launched the first diversity-focused GSB Executive Education program, the Advanced Leadership Program for Asian-American Executives (ALP). And I was responsible for recruiting, admitting and advising roughly 80 Stanford Sloan Fellows each year--global leaders who would spend a year at Stanford to study business and leadership in preparation for senior leadership roles. Prior to Stanford, I oversaw the Fellows and Senior Fellows Program at the American Leadership Forum, where I worked with C-level executives from corporate, government and nonprofit organizations in Silicon Valley to develop a dynamic regional community leadership network. This included executives from Netflix, HP, Applied Materials, Mayfield Fund, Adobe, Etrade, Agilent, Cisco, as well as mayors, judges, museum directors and other civic leaders.
